lib: sbi: Allow custom local TLB flush function
Currently, we have fixed TLB flush types supported by the remote TLB library. This approach is not flexible and does not allow custom local TLB flush function. For example, after updating PMP entries on a set of HARTs at runtime, we have to flush TLB on these HARTs as well. To support custom local TLB flush function, we replace the "type" field of "struct sbi_tlb_info" with a local TLB flush function pointer. We also provide definitions of standard TLB flush operations (such as fence_i, sfence.vma, hfence.vvma, hfence.gvma, etc).
